Lululemon has built a strong reputation in the activewear industry by creating apparel that blends performance, comfort, and everyday style. While the brand first gained recognition through its yoga clothing, it now offers a diverse range of products designed for running, training, commuting, and daily wear. Several collections have become particularly popular among consumers looking for premium athletic apparel.

One of the most recognized collections is Align. Designed with comfort as a priority, Align leggings are known for their soft feel and lightweight construction. They have become a favorite choice for yoga enthusiasts and individuals seeking versatile athleisure pieces that can be worn throughout the day.

For higher-intensity workouts, Wunder Train remains one of the brand’s standout collections. The range is engineered to provide support and durability during training sessions while maintaining a comfortable fit. Many fitness enthusiasts consider it an essential part of their workout wardrobe.

Another popular collection is Swiftly. Featuring lightweight and breathable fabrics, Swiftly tops are designed for running and training activities. Their seamless construction helps reduce distractions, making them a preferred option for active individuals who prioritize comfort during exercise.

The Define collection has also gained a loyal following thanks to its flattering fit and versatile styling. These jackets are frequently worn both inside and outside the gym, demonstrating how athleisure has become a major trend in modern fashion.

Soybean

For food producers, restaurants, hotels and catering operators, oil is not just a basic commodity. It influences frying life, shelf stability, taste, nutritional positioning, labeling, waste and final food cost. Soybean oil and rapeseed oil are both neutral vegetable oils, but they are not identical in performance. The right choice depends on the process: cold sauces, baking, ready meals, shallow frying and intensive deep frying all place different demands on fat.

First, terminology matters. Food-grade rapeseed oil is usually low-erucic rapeseed oil, widely known as canola oil in international trade. Codex identifies rapeseed oil as oil from Brassica species and separately defines low-erucic rapeseed oil, including canola oil, as oil from low-erucic varieties. Soybean oil is derived from soya beans, Glycine max. This distinction is important for specifications, labeling and export documentation.

Soybean oil is usually valued for availability, competitive pricing and a clean, neutral flavor. In production it works well in mayonnaise, sauces, dressings, marinades, ready meals, bakery items and snack formulations where the oil should not dominate the recipe. It is convenient for large batches because global supply chains are mature and bulk procurement is often easier than with more specialized oils. For manufacturers working under strict cost targets, standard refined soybean oil can be a rational choice.

Its main limitation is oxidation stability. Conventional soybean oil has a high share of polyunsaturated fatty acids, especially linoleic acid. These fatty acids are nutritionally useful, but they are more sensitive to oxygen, light and heat. In practice, this can mean faster development of rancid notes, darker oil, foaming, sticky fryer residues and shorter frying life. For cold sauces or products with fast turnover, this may be acceptable. For long shelf-life snacks, transparent packaging or continuous frying, it becomes a serious technical factor.

Rapeseed oil has a different strength. It is generally richer in monounsaturated fat, especially oleic acid, and lower in saturated fat than many common edible oils. This gives it a strong nutritional image and typically better heat behavior than oils dominated by polyunsaturated fats. In HoReCa, refined rapeseed oil is popular because it is mild, light in color and flexible. It can be used for sautéing, roasting, baking, dressings, marinades, mayonnaise-style sauces and many frying tasks without changing the flavor profile of the dish.

For frying, businesses should not rely on smoke point alone. Smoke point depends on refining quality, free fatty acids, water, food residues, filtration habits and how long the oil has already been used. A more useful criterion is real oxidative and thermal stability: how slowly the oil forms off-flavors, foam, dark color and total polar compounds during service. Since oleic acid is more stable than linoleic and linolenic acids, high-oleic oils are especially attractive for heavy frying. This applies to both categories: high-oleic soybean oil performs better than conventional soybean oil, and high-oleic rapeseed oil improves durability compared with standard rapeseed oil.

In HoReCa, rapeseed oil is often the safer default when one oil must cover many tasks. It is suitable for restaurants and catering operations that need neutral taste, good menu flexibility and a healthier “house oil” story. It is especially useful for salads, vegetable roasting, pan frying, sauces, bakery glazes and general kitchen use. If the kitchen runs fryers for many hours a day, the best option is refined high-oleic rapeseed oil or a dedicated frying blend rather than ordinary multipurpose oil.

Soybean oil can still be the better option in industrial production. When the oil is used in controlled conditions, protected from oxygen, supported by antioxidants, packed correctly or consumed quickly, it can deliver excellent cost efficiency. It is also practical where the local market is familiar with soybean oil and allergen labeling is not a commercial barrier. For price-sensitive sauces, fillings, ready meals and bakery products, soybean oil can reduce ingredient cost without compromising taste, provided the process does not expose it to excessive heat stress.

Nutrition and marketing also matter. Rapeseed oil is easier to position as a “better-fat” choice because of its low saturated fat and higher monounsaturated fat content. It also contains plant omega-3 in the form of alpha-linolenic acid. Soybean oil also provides essential fatty acids, including linoleic acid and some alpha-linolenic acid, but its higher omega-6 profile may require more careful communication in wellness-focused product lines. For premium HoReCa concepts or retail products with a health-oriented message, rapeseed oil usually fits the brand story more naturally.

Taste is rarely decisive when both oils are refined, because both are broadly neutral. However, cold-pressed rapeseed oil is a separate product: it can have a nutty, seed-like flavor and deeper color. That can be attractive in salads, dips and artisanal bakery products, but it is not a universal substitute for refined oil. In professional purchasing, the specification should clearly state whether the oil is refined, cold-pressed, deodorized, high-oleic, non-GMO, low-erucic or designed for frying.

The practical recommendation is straightforward. Choose refined rapeseed oil when you need one versatile oil for HoReCa, better nutritional positioning, balanced heat performance and neutral flavor. Choose conventional soybean oil when cost, availability and bulk formulation efficiency are the main priorities, especially in cold or moderate-heat production. Choose high-oleic soybean or high-oleic rapeseed when frying life, shelf stability and clean flavor over time are critical. For fryers, always test the oil in the real process: same equipment, temperature, product load, filtration routine and replacement schedule.

In conclusion, there is no universal winner. Rapeseed oil is usually the stronger all-round choice for restaurants, hotels and catering because it combines versatility, neutral taste and a stronger nutrition story. Soybean oil is often the economical industrial ingredient, especially in high-volume recipes where heat stress is limited. For intensive frying and long shelf-life production, the real winner is the high-oleic version or a professionally designed frying blend. The best decision should be based not only on price per liter, but on cost per finished portion, oil turnover, waste, flavor stability, labeling requirements and the promise your brand makes to customers.
